About the Role
Based in the Anthropology Service Area, the Geospatial Operations Lead oversees the development, coordination, and governance of geospatial systems and services across the NLC. You'll manage day-to-day service delivery, support field and research projects, and ensure spatial data is secure, accessible, and aligned with legal and cultural protocols.
From land claims and leasing to cultural mapping and environmental planning, your leadership will help ensure that spatial data continues to be a trusted foundation for the NLC's work with Traditional Owners and stakeholders across the Top End.

About the NLC
The Northern Land Council (NLC) is an independent statutory authority of the Commonwealth. The NLC is established under the Aboriginal Land Rights Act (NT) 1976 and its purpose is to serve its constituents who are Traditional Owners (TOs) and other Aboriginal people living in their region. Cultural knowledge and lived experience are central to the work that we do here at NLC. We are committed to enhancing Aboriginal peoples social, political and economic participation by supporting their aspirations and amplifying their voices on a range of issues impacting on their lands, seas, culture and communities.
